高效读取
-
如何利用MapReduce高效读取Avro格式数据?
MapReduce 可以通过 Hadoop Avro库来读取 Avro 格式的数据。需要设置输入格式为 AvroKeyInputFormat,然后创建一个 AvroMapper 类,继承自 Configured 和 MapReduceBase,并实现 map() 方法。在 map() 方法中,可以从输入键值对中获取 Avro 数据,并进行相应的处理。
MapReduce 可以通过 Hadoop Avro库来读取 Avro 格式的数据。需要设置输入格式为 AvroKeyInputFormat,然后创建一个 AvroMapper 类,继承自 Configured 和 MapReduceBase,并实现 map() 方法。在 map() 方法中,可以从输入键值对中获取 Avro 数据,并进行相应的处理。